1. What Is the Hyperthyroidism Market?

Market Definition

The Hyperthyroidism Market covers the antithyroid drugs, the radioiodine ablation services, and the thyroid surgery used to manage the overactive thyroid gland. The Graves' disease autoimmune stimulation, the toxic multinodular goitre autonomous nodule secretion, and the toxic adenoma create the excessive thyroid hormone production. The tachycardia, the palpitations, the weight loss, the heat intolerance, and the tremor arise from the sympathomimetic effects of the excess T3 and T4 on the cardiovascular and the metabolic targets. Hyperthyroidism pharmacological treatment uses the thionamide antithyroid drugs methimazole and propylthiouracil that block the thyroid peroxidase enzyme that organifies the iodide to form the thyroid hormone. The PTU additionally blocks the peripheral T4-to-T3 conversion that the methimazole does not provide. The thyroid storm management requires the PTU for the rapid T3 level reduction. The hyperthyroidism market is advancing with the teprotumumab IGF-1R antibody for the Graves' ophthalmopathy. The FDA-approved antibody reduced the orbital fibroblast activation and the proptosis by 71 percent versus 20 percent placebo in the OPTIC trial.

3. Emerging Technologies

  1. Methimazole versus propylthiouracil selection in hyperthyroidism prefers the methimazole for the non-pregnant patient from the once-daily dosing convenience and the lower hepatotoxicity risk. The PTU carries the agranulocytosis and the vasculitis and the severe hepatotoxicity at a higher rate. The PTU is preferred for the first trimester pregnancy where the methimazole embryopathy including the aplasia cutis and the choanal atresia justifies the PTU switch during organogenesis.
  2. Radioiodine I-131 ablation achieves the permanent hypothyroidism in 70 to 90 percent of the treated Graves' disease patients at the ablative dose. The Graves' ophthalmopathy worsening in 15 percent of the patients who smoke or who have the moderate-to-severe eye disease provides the ophthalmopathy consideration. The consideration contraindicated the radioiodine in the active GO patient without the steroid cover.
  3. Teprotumumab Tepezza IGF-1R antibody for the moderate-to-severe active Graves' ophthalmopathy OPTIC Phase III demonstrated 71 percent proptosis responder rate versus 20 percent placebo at 24 weeks. The disease-specific treatment reduces the orbital proptosis. The treatment avoids the surgical orbital decompression that the severe proptosis previously required.
  4. Beta-blocker propranolol or atenolol for the symptomatic management of the thyrotoxic tachycardia and the tremor during the initial antithyroid drug treatment provides the rapid symptom control. The antithyroid drug treatment requires 4 to 8 weeks before achieving the euthyroid state. The thionamide alone cannot achieve the symptom control in the immediate term.

The 40-50% long-term remission rate after 12-18 months of methimazole defines the clinical success ceiling of antithyroid drug therapy, with the remaining 50-60% of patients ultimately requiring definitive treatment with radioactive iodine or thyroidectomy. Novel immunomodulatory approaches targeting the TRAb autoantibody that drives Graves disease are in Phase 2 development from Immunovant and others, offering the prospect of disease-modifying therapy that could improve remission rates beyond the 50% ceiling of antithyroid drug alone.

Methimazole First-Trimester Embryopathy Including Aplasia Cutis and Choanal Atresia Mandating the Switch to PTU During Organogenesis Has Established the Trimester-Dependent Antithyroid Drug Selection Protocol That Pregnancy Hyperthyroidism Management Requires.Immunovant's batoclimab reduces immunoglobulin levels by blocking FcRn-mediated IgG recycling, providing a mechanism that specifically reduces the TRAb autoantibodies responsible for thyroid-stimulating receptor activation in Graves disease without general immunosuppression. Phase 2 IMVT-1402 data in Graves thyroid disease demonstrated 84% reduction in TRAb levels and 57% TRAb normalisation after 24 weeks of subcutaneous injection, providing the strongest immunological signal of any Graves disease drug candidate. The commercial opportunity for a remission-inducing Graves disease treatment is substantial given that Graves affects approximately 3 million people in the US and that the current treatment algorithm requires years of antithyroid drug therapy before achieving the durable remission that avoids definitive ablative therapy.

Radioiodine I-131 Ablation 70 to 90 Percent Permanent Hypothyroidism in Graves' Disease With Active Ophthalmopathy Worsening Risk in Smokers Has Established the Contraindication That Requires Antithyroid Drug or Surgery as the Preferred Treatment for the Active GO Patient.Amgen's teprotumumab Tepezza generated USD 1.4 billion in 2024 revenue for moderate-to-severe active thyroid eye disease, the autoimmune orbital complication occurring in approximately 50% of Graves disease patients that can cause severe proptosis, diplopia, and visual impairment. The mechanism of IGF-1R and TSH receptor co-signalling in orbital fibroblasts that is blocked by teprotumumab connects hyperthyroidism's autoimmune pathophysiology to the orbital tissue expansion of TED, establishing a pharmacological approach to a condition previously managed only with corticosteroids, orbital radiation, or decompressive surgery. Roche's rozanolixizumab FcRn antagonist and Immunovant's IMVT-1402 are advancing in TED as alternatives to teprotumumab with potentially improved tolerability profiles, creating competition in an indication that Amgen currently occupies as the sole approved mechanism.
